Output 2812cae58ef18818e8b516feba5b20c5e49a400071ece1dd6da06e16bffd4c68:2

value
1049417
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aaae528aeaef0d7417bdaa33238534ab99459ec3 OP_EQUAL
address
3HFVdHmKwmxFdGfoRjLkEwz2uS8xpf7Twq
transaction
2812cae58ef18818e8b516feba5b20c5e49a400071ece1dd6da06e16bffd4c68